Oneohtrix Point Never Shares New Song “Dim Stars”

Oneohtrix Point Never has released a two-track single, led by an original called “Dim Stars.” The B-side, “For Residue (Extended),” previously a Japanese exclusive, is a meditative version of the Tranquilizer track. Listen to both songs below, via Warp.

The artist born Daniel Lopatin is releasing the single amid a European tour—alongside his visual-artist collaborator Freeka Tet—that arrives in London on Friday. At the end of April, he has a pair of shows booked at New York’s Pioneer Works.

After releasing Tranquilizer last November, Lopatin released the Marty Supreme score, under his own name, on Christmas day the following month.
